# 6 Essential Modes of Asexual Reproduction for NEET 2025 | Complete Guide with Examples

## Modes of Aexual Reproduction in Organisms

Asexual reproduction is a biological process by which organisms produce genetically identical offspring without the fusion of gametes.

---

## 1. Fission / Cell Division

An organism splits its cellular body to form new individual organisms.

- Binary Fission: The parent cell divides into two equal halves.
- Multiple Fission: The parent cell divides into many daughter cells simultaneously.

## 2. Fragmentation

The body of a multicellular organism breaks into distinct fragments, each of which subsequently grows into a complete new organism.

- Example: Spirogyra

## 3. Regeneration

The ability of an organism to regrow lost or damaged body parts, or to develop an entirely new organism from a severed segment.

- Example: Hydra, Planaria

## 4. Budding

A small projection or "bud" develops on the parent body, matures, and eventually detaches to form a new individual.

- Example: Hydra, Yeast

## 5. Vegetative Propagation

The process of plant reproduction utilizing vegetative parts such as roots, stems, or leaves, without the production of seeds or spores.

- From Stems/Cuttings: Sugarcane, Roses, Grapes, Jasmine
- From Leaves (Adventitious buds): Bryophyllum

## 6. Spore Formation

The parent plant produces microscopic, tough, reproductive units called spores within sporangia. When released, they germinate into new individuals under favorable conditions.

- Example: Rhizopus (Bread Mold)
